有没有办法配置Maven duplicate-finder-maven-plugin plugin只扫描特定位置并排除其他所有内容?因为在这一刻,结果显示了来自项目依赖性的无数冲突。
从configuration开始,看起来这样做的方法是明确排除我不想扫描的每个依赖项。
问题:有更好的做法吗?如何扫描 - 例如 - 只有我直接负责的代码,例如com.my-company.my-project
?
答案 0 :(得分:1)
从official documentation您的案例已经记录如下:
忽略所有不属于我公司的课程:
<configuration> <ignoredClassPatterns> <ignoredClassPattern>^((?!com[/.]mycompany).*)$</ignoredClassPattern> </ignoredClassPatterns> </configuration>
请注意,上面的配置选项仅适用于插件版本 1.2.1 及更高版本。